Output 109d60c18832912b6d0cd9de3d38177a1c006b0aaa7f6c22083aaa2d33421260:70

value
57896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be097c44d633d849ebdef193f045a963301e7e OP_EQUAL
address
3BWht5LDV2ocduncH4kHgmwKbnTnfBtb5c
transaction
109d60c18832912b6d0cd9de3d38177a1c006b0aaa7f6c22083aaa2d33421260
spent
true